Emissions factor summary
Key fields for evaluating whether this factor fits your sourcing analysis.
- Product or activity
- products based on polyurethane or silane-modified polymer, group 4 (reaction resin on polyurethane basis)
- Region
- Europe (RER)
- Total emissions
- 6.3550 kg CO2e / kg
- Data source
- Ökobaudat
- Year represented
- 2021
- LCA lifecycle
- At processing
